JOB DESCRIPTION

The Delta Dental Compliance team is essential in mitigating risk and safeguarding Delta Dental's growth and success. As the Director of Compliance, you are responsible for leading and overseeing this critical team. This entails developing and managing internal controls, process, procedures and audit compliance, managing and overseeing the Company's compliance and privacy plans. The Compliance Director must maintain excellent working relationships with all business teams including quality, operations, technology, product development, marketing, finance, and other corporate teams. You will play a crucial role within the leadership team and will work as a strategic advisor to the business by thinking creatively and advising the Company on achieving its goals while maintaining legal, regulatory, and contractual compliance.

R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Provides expert guidance to leadership on compliance issues, including the development and implementation of controls to ensure adherence to internal policies and procedures. This involves regular updates and strategic advice to mitigate compliance risks.
  • Continuously monitors regulatory developments both within and outside the company. Keeps abreast of evolving best practices in compliance control to ensure the organization remains ahead of regulatory changes and industry standards.
  • Works closely with relevant stakeholders, including departments and external partners, to address compliance and privacy issues. Facilitates effective communication and collaboration to resolve issues and identify trends.
  • Leads the creation, implementation, and enforcement of compliance and privacy policies, procedures, and ethics guidelines. Ensures these policies are up-to-date and effectively communicated across the organization.
  • Formulates and implements strategies to mitigate identified compliance and privacy risks. This includes conducting risk assessments and developing action plans to address potential vulnerabilities.
  • Lead team to keep track of changes in privacy laws and regulations, ensuring that the organization's practices remain compliant. This involves regular reviews and updates to privacy policies and procedures.
  • Develops, implements, and maintains the organization's privacy program, ensuring compliance with relevant privacy laws and regulations such as HIPAA and CCPA. This includes overseeing data protection measures and responding to privacy incidents.
  • Collaborates with other functions to oversee internal and external third-party and governmental compliance / privacy investigations or reviews. Independently investigates or supervises the investigation of compliance concerns raised through various reporting mechanisms.
  • Oversees the implementation of comprehensive compliance and privacy education and training programs. Ensures that all employees are aware of and understand their responsibilities regarding compliance and privacy.
  • Prepares and presents regular reports on the status of the compliance and privacy programs to senior management and the board of directors. Provides updates on compliance activities, risk assessments, and mitigation strategies.

    Since 1955, we have offered comprehensive, high-quality oral health care benefits to millions of enrollees and built the strongest network of dental providers in the country. The Delta Dental of California network includes affiliates Delta Dental Insurance Company; Delta Dental of Pennsylvania; Delta Dental of New York, Inc.; Delta Dental of the District of Columbia; Delta Dental of Delaware, Inc.; and Delta Dental of West Virginia, providing dental benefits to more than 31 million people across 15 states, the District of Columbia, Puerto Rico and the Virgin Islands.

    The company and its affiliates are part of Delta Dental Plans Association (DDPA), a not-for-profit national association based in Oak Brook, Illinois. Through our national network of Delta Dental companies, we offer dental coverage in all 50 states, Puerto Rico and other U.S. territories. We offer vision coverage through DeltaVision in 15 states and the District of Columbia. Collectively, we deliver benefits to more Americans than any other dental insurance company.
